SEO health

Adoption of the table-stakes SEO signals across the sample. Gaps here are the cheapest wins — any one of these fixes tends to outperform months of content work.

Viewport meta

Strong
100%

Sites declaring a mobile viewport — without this, Chrome renders pages at desktop zoom on phones.

Meta description

Mixed
62.5%

Sites with a populated meta description — the text Google shows in search results.

Canonical tag

Strong
84.4%

Sites declaring which URL is the main one — prevents duplicate-content penalties across www, http, and tracking-parameter variants.

Open Graph tags

Mixed
65.6%

Sites with og:title / og:image tags — controls how links preview on LinkedIn, Facebook, iMessage.

Structured data

Mixed
56.3%

Sites publishing JSON-LD schema — unlocks rich results (stars, hours, FAQ snippets).
